Title: **Innovative Contributions of Gerd Griepentrog**

Introduction

Gerd Griepentrog is an esteemed inventor located in Gutenstetten, Germany. With an impressive portfolio of 23 patents, he has made significant contributions to the field of electrical engineering, particularly in high-voltage systems and power management technologies.

Latest Patents

Among his latest innovations is a groundbreaking switching device designed for managing bipolar DC currents in high-voltage systems. This device incorporates at least two electromechanical switching units alongside a semiconductor switching arrangement. The design allows for the efficient passing of DC current, alternating between the electromechanical units and the semiconductor arrangement based on the switching status.

Another notable patent focuses on a method for supplying and discharging power to and from a resistive-inductive load, employing an AC transformer for generating magnetic fields, particularly for exciting superconducting coils. This patent highlights the use of a low-loss rectifier, notably a two-way rectifier with a freewheeling circuit, to enhance efficiency during both power supply and discharge processes.
